The core responsibility of this role is to work as a Fabricator Fitter in a state-of-the-art facility as part of a dedicated team to manufacture equipment for the defence industry. This is an opportunity to join a world class organisation, delivering a secured long-term contract to the MOD. Operators will be required to use jigs and fixtures to manufacture components complying to engineering drawings and work instructions.
Key duties of this role include, but are not limited to:
- Complying with the Environmental, Health and Safety Policy and identify health and safety hazards prior to the commencement of work.
- To tack weld using Mig/MAG welding processes on Armour plates.
- Reporting, via approved Maintenance Reporting Procedures, any equipment fault or unusual occurrence.
- Using drawings, work instructions to complete all tasks and ensure through visual and non-destructive inspection that the fabricated finished component conforms to the drawing.
- Using hand tools and the appropriate measuring instruments to the task.
- Completing European qualification of welder approval tests on a regular basis.
- Ensuring personal safety and the safety of other employees is not compromised by their actions and to apply all applicable safety requirements in compliance with the regulatory agencies.
- Booking of hours performing duties on a MRP (Materials Requirements Planning) system, SAP.
What we’re looking for…
We need you to have completed a Recognised Time Served Apprenticeship in Welding or a relevant discipline and to have completed an NVQ Level 3 in a relevant discipline or equivalent. We need you to hold Welding qualifications to ISO 9606 parts 1 and/or 2 and having ISO 14732 is desirable. You should have previous experience of practical welding and fitting in a heavy manufacturing or fabrication environment.
